When it comes to purchasing truck parts, there are several factors to consider. Quality, compatibility, and price are all important considerations when selecting parts for your vehicle. With so many options available on the market, it can be overwhelming to know where to start. Here are some tips to help you find the best truck parts for your needs.

First and foremost, it’s essential to do your research. Take the time to understand the specific needs of your truck and the parts required to keep it running smoothly. Whether you’re looking for replacement parts or upgrades, knowing the make and model of your truck is crucial in ensuring you purchase the right parts. Additionally, familiarize yourself with reputable truck part manufacturers and suppliers to ensure you’re getting quality products.

Compatibility is another crucial factor to consider when purchasing truck parts. Not all parts are created equal, and using the wrong part can lead to serious consequences for your vehicle. Make sure the parts you choose are compatible with your truck’s make and model to avoid any potential issues down the road. If you’re unsure about compatibility, consult with a professional mechanic or truck parts specialist for guidance.

When it comes to quality, you get what you pay for. While it may be tempting to opt for cheaper parts to save money, investing in high-quality, durable parts can actually save you money in the long run. Quality parts are less likely to break or malfunction, reducing the need for costly repairs and replacements. Look for parts made from reputable materials and backed by warranties for added peace of mind.

Price is also an important consideration when purchasing truck parts. While quality should always be a top priority, it’s also essential to find parts that fit within your budget. Compare prices from different suppliers to ensure you’re getting the best deal without compromising on quality. Keep an eye out for sales, promotions, and discounts to save even more money on your purchase.

When shopping for truck parts, it’s essential to consider the warranty and return policy offered by the supplier. A reputable supplier will stand behind their products and offer warranties to protect customers in the event of any issues. Additionally, a flexible return policy can provide peace of mind in case the parts you purchase are not the right fit for your truck. Be sure to read the terms and conditions carefully before making a purchase to avoid any potential headaches down the road.

In addition to purchasing new parts, consider exploring the option of buying used or refurbished parts for your truck. Used parts can be a cost-effective alternative to new parts and can still provide excellent performance and reliability. Just be sure to inspect the parts thoroughly before purchasing to ensure they are in good condition and will meet your needs.
